Since the launch of God Challenge, I have really been in awe of the response. I will say that at first I was extremely offended and hurt by some of the blatant and bitter remarks. Remarks to the effect of Christians are weak minded, opressive, judgemental, hypocrits with an agenda to destroy freedom and intellectual discovery. Or at least that was the way I took it.
The more the discussion unfolded, I began to make very interesting observations.
Observation 1- Some Christians are reinforcing the opinions by nonbelievers. Many were making comments that were bitter and frustrated. That doesn't help the cause. This leads to the next observation.
Observation 2- Many nonbelievers either confessed or suggested negative past experiences with Christians. It became obvious that many of thier opinions were based off the inconsistencies in what Christ teaches (love, prosperity, kindness) and what they expereinced (judgement, rejection, condemnation). Shame on Christians for such. There is none good but the Father.
Observation 3- Everyone appears to be a person of faith. Some have faith in God and others appear to have faith in evidence. What's funny is that both are subjective faiths. For instance, my mother was miraculously healed of cancer which dumbfounded her doctors. They acknowledged that something had happened that they could not explain. "Faith in God" people would say it is evidence of God. Nonbelievers would say that it is a medical anomaly that cannot be explained because we don't have all the knowledge needed in science. Which leads to observation 4.
Observation 4- If people can accept that somethings in science are unexplainable, why is it so far fetched to embrace that there are other areas, including the existence of God, that are unexplainable? It is almost hypcrtical to say that your basis of faith is in evidence because it can be just as unexplainable and subjective.
In sum, I really think that most people are not giving God a fair shake, but with good reason...Christians have pushed them away from the opportunity to see God's best handy work...the change He makes in people for the better.
